Congratulations to Hannah Dreier and the staff of The New York Times, winners of the 2026 Goldsmith Prize for Investigative Reporting for their series "Exposed and Expendable." Their investigation uncovered decades of government failure that exposed wildfire fighters to toxic smoke, with many falling ill and dying; the government knew the risk but banned them from wearing masks: https://loom.ly/QYRYH84
